asp.net-mvc – 如何将Model字段值传递给javascript变量?
发布时间:2020-09-21 21:43:44 所属栏目:asp.Net 来源:互联网
导读:%: Html.HiddenFor(model = model.Name)% script var name = %: Model.Name % alert(name);/script 您需要在值周围加上引号,以便将其视为字符串: var name = %: Model.Name %;alert(name); 但是如果你已经在隐藏字段中有值: %: Html
|
<%: Html.HiddenFor(model => model.Name)%> <script> var name = <%: Model.Name %> alert(name); </script> 解决方法您需要在值周围加上引号,以便将其视为字符串:var name = '<%: Model.Name %>'; alert(name); 但是如果你已经在隐藏字段中有值: <%: Html.HiddenFor(model => model.Name) %> 你可以这样读: var name = document.getElementById('Name').value; // make sure the id is Name
alert(name);
或使用jquery: var name = $('#Name').val();
alert(name); (编辑:日照站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|
相关内容
- asp.net – 来自.Net iSeries Provider的AS 400性能
- IIS 7中为ASP.NET缺少MIME类型404.17
- asp.net – 防止XSS(跨站脚本)
- asp.net – 如何将下拉列表添加为gridview项
- asp.net-mvc – 使用复杂类型嵌套对象的bind属性include和e
- iis-7 – ASP 3.0应用程序对象
- 实体框架 – 等同于.HasOptional在实体框架核心1(EF7)
- asp.net-mvc – AJAX POST到MVC Controller显示302错误
- 如何重定向到ASP.NET MVC中的调用页面?
- Asp.Net Core中WebSocket绑定的方法详解
推荐文章
站长推荐
热点阅读
